The Science Behind Restoring Your Home After Heavy Rain

When heavy rain overwhelms your home’s defenses, it’s critical to act fast and follow a precise restoration plan. Simply mopping up the surface water isn’t enough. You need a methodical approach that addresses the moisture hidden within your walls, floors, and ceilings. Cutting corners here can lead to serious structural issues and mold growth down the line. Our process is built on proven scientific principles and industry best practices to ensure your home is truly dry and safe again. We focus on thorough moisture extraction and controlled drying.

Initial Water Assessment and Containment

Our first step is a detailed inspection to understand the full extent of the water damage. We’ll identify the source, map out the affected areas, and set up containment barriers to stop water from spreading further. This phase is crucial for preventing secondary damage and ensuring our drying efforts are focused where they’re needed most. You’ll see our team using professional containment materials to isolate affected zones.

Water Extraction

We use powerful, truck-mounted or portable water extraction units to remove standing water as quickly as possible. These machines are far more effective than standard wet vacuums, pulling out gallons of water in minutes. This step is vital for minimizing saturation and reducing the risk of long-term damage to your belongings and structure. We aim for rapid water removal to halt the damage.

Structural Drying

Once the bulk of the water is gone, we bring in specialized drying equipment like high-velocity air movers and industrial dehumidifiers. These machines create optimal airflow and humidity control to draw moisture out of building materials like drywall, wood, and insulation. We monitor humidity and temperature levels closely to ensure efficient drying. This process targets deep moisture removal, often taking several days.

Moisture Monitoring

Throughout the drying process, our technicians use adv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to track the progress. We take readings in walls, floors, and ceilings to confirm that materials are drying to safe, acceptable levels. This data-driven approach ensures we don’t stop drying too early, which could lead to future problems. You can count on our precise moisture detection.

Odor Control and Sanitation

Standing water can leave behind unpleasant odors and harbor harmful bacteria. After drying, we use specialized antimicrobial and deodorizing treatments to neutralize odors and sanitize affected areas. This ensures your home not only feels dry but also smells fresh and is safe for your family. We tackle stubborn odor elimination for a truly clean result.

Warning Signs You Need Heavy Rain Water Damage Restoration

Catching the signs of water damage early is key to preventing more extensive and costly repairs. Heavy rains can push water into places you wouldn’t expect, and even a small amount of persistent dampness can cause big problems over time. Pay close attention to these indicators around your property. Ignoring them can lead to serious structural damage and health hazards like mold. We help you spot the early signs of water intrusion.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ent damp, earthy, or mildew-like smell, especially after heavy rain, it’s a strong indicator of hidden moisture. This odor is often the first sign of mold growth beginning in unseen areas. You need to address hidden moisture sources immediately.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Look for brown or yellow stains on ceilings, walls, or around windows and doors. These marks are a clear sign that water has penetrated the surface. The sooner you address these water intrusion markers, the less damage you’ll have.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per can cause it to lose its adhesion, leading to peeling or bubbling. This indicates that the underlying material is becoming saturated. It’s a clear sign of compromised building materials.

Warped or Softened Drywall

Drywall that feels soft to the touch, looks warped, or has started to sag is absorbing water. This structural compromise needs immediate attention to prevent collapse. You’re seeing structural integrity issues.

Buckling or Warped Flooring

Hardwood floors can buckle or warp when they absorb excess moisture, and tile grout can weaken. If your flooring looks uneven or damaged, it’s likely due to water saturation. This points to significant floor damage.

Increased Humidity Levels Indoors

If your home feels unusually damp or humid, even when the air conditioning is running, it could be due to unaddressed water intrusion. High indoor humidity creates an ideal environment for mold and mildew. You need to manage excessive indoor dampness.

Heavy Rain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or surface water in an easily accessible area (e.g., a small puddle on tile) Yes No Easy to clean up with towels and fans.
Water seeping from walls or ceilings after heavy rain No Yes Indicates saturation of structural materials requiring specialized drying.
Standing water deeper than 1/4 inch No Yes Requires powerful extraction equipment to prevent sub-floor damage.
Suspected mold growth or musty odors No Yes Mold remediation requires safety protocols and specialized treatments.
Water damage affecting electrical outlets or appliances Absolutely Not Yes Safety hazard; requires immediate professional attention to prevent electrocution.
Persistent dampness or high humidity after initial cleanup No Yes Hidden moisture needs advanced detection and drying technology.

Heavy Rain Water Damage Restoration Cost In Bankers Hill, CA

The cost for heavy rain water damage restoration in Bankers Hill, CA, can vary widely depending on the extent of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the specific materials impacted. These figures are general estimates, not firm quotes. We provide transparent cost assessments during our on-site evaluation.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Damage Assessment & Inspection $300 – $800 Severity of water intrusion and need for specialized equipment like thermal cameras.
Water Extraction (Standing Water Removal) $500 – $2,500 Volume of water and square footage requiring extraction.
Structural Drying (Air Movers & Dehumidifiers) $1,000 – $5,000+ Duration of drying needed, size of affected spaces, and number of units required.
Mold Prevention/Treatment $500 – $3,000+ Area size and the type/severity of potential mold growth.
Odor Removal & Sanitization $400 – $1,500 Area size and the intensity of odors or contamination.
Minor Demolition & Material Removal $500 – $2,000+ Extent of damaged materials like drywall, insulation, or flooring needing replacement.

Common Questions About Heavy Rain Water Damage Restoration

What’s the first thing I should do if I see water damage from heavy rain?

The very first step is to ensure your safety. If water is near electrical sources, turn off the power to that area if it’s safe to do so. Then, try to stop the source of the water if possible. Document the damage with photos or videos for insurance purposes. For immediate water damage response, contact our team right away so we can begin the restoration process.

How long does the drying process typically take after heavy rain?

The drying process can take anywhere from 24 hours to several weeks, depending on the severity of the water damage, the materials affected, and the environmental conditions. We use advanced equipment and monitoring to speed up drying as much as possible, but rushing the process can lead to problems. We focus on thorough structural drying to ensure complete moisture removal.

Is heavy rain water damage considered a health hazard?

Yes, it can be. Standing water from heavy rains can contain bacteria, viruses, and other contaminants. More importantly, if the moisture isn’t properly dried, it can lead to mold growth within 24-48 hours, which poses significant respiratory and health risks. Our crews take health and safety precautions seriously during restoration.

What kind of equipment do you use to dry out a home after heavy rain?

We use a variety of specialized equipment, including high-powered water extractors, industrial-grade dehumidifiers, and high-velocity air movers. We also utilize mo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to pinpoint and track moisture deep within your home’s structure. This ensures a scientifically controlled drying environment.

Can I prevent heavy rain water damage from happening again?

While you can’t stop the rain, you can take steps to improve your home’s resistance. Regularly inspect and maintain your roof, gutters, and downspouts. Ensure your landscaping slopes away from your foundation. Consider installing sump pumps or backflow valves if you’re in a flood-prone area.
